birdsong, San Francisco Review

Why did we dine here? – Birdsong is a nature and heritage inspired restaurant, that is currently focused on the Pacific Northwest region. Its located in AQ’s old spot. Dishes highlight key ingredients from this region; such as cold-water shellfish, wild game, berries and mushrooms. They serve prix fix menus that are not cheap. Highly rated with 4.5 stars on Yelp, they received one Michelin star in 2019. Chef Chris Bleidorn’s solo debut restaurant, he was previously at Atelier Crenn and Saison. A dish with fired up pine branches reminded us of Saison. birdsong is a block and a half away from Golden Gate Theater, just do not walk down scary 6th street! Insider Tip – Reserve ahead, try cheaper menu if you are on the fence. Cuisine – New American Location – San Francisco Opened – May 2018 Service – birdsong has a strong service program. It left little undone. Kudos for top notch work. Verdict – birdsong is not a cheap restaurant. No one is going to walk off the street and pay $185 for a long and complex Tasting menu.
